Chief Minister’s Office of Lumbini Province shifted to Bhalubang

DANG, Dec 6: The Office of the Chief Minister of Lumbini Province has been shifted to Bhalubang, the capital of the province. Earlier, the office was located in Butwal, the temporary capital of Lumbini.

With this, all the affairs of the provincial government will be carried out from Bhalubang starting from this Sunday. 

The Rapti Technical School will be used as the chief minister’s quarter as well as the office of the province’s chief secretary. The technical school has already been shifted on the premises of Saraswati Secondary School.

According to the chief minister’s press coordinator Man Singh BK,  preparations are underway to shift the Ministry of Internal Affairs, Ministry of Law and Communications, Finance Ministry and  the Province Financial Comptroller Office to the capital soon.

The oath-taking ceremony of the newly-elected members of Lumbini Province will be administered at the new office in Bhalubang.

Bhalubang was declared the permanent capital of Lumbini Province on October 6, 2020.
